Rouge Park Golf Course
About
Rouge Park Golf Course is the city of Detroit's hidden gem. The course has been a local favorite since it first opened in 1923. Despite the expansion of Detroit's golf offerings in later years, Rouge Park G.C. is still considered one of the best and most challenging of them all. The tranquil setting boasts an abundance of wildlife including deer, pheasants, and herons, making you completely forget that you're in the city. The golf course was carved from rolling hills, providing tricky contours and dramatically elevated tees. The Rouge River winds through the layout, coming into play on six holes. The difficulty of the course is balanced by the wide, player-friendly fairways. The par-4 11th is considered one of the Detroit metro area's toughest holes. It requires a 280-yard drive in order to clear not just one but two water hazards.

Inner City Golfing Gem
The "Rouge" is a delight to play. The Rouge River meanders through the course layout providing anything but an inner city experience. Magestic Old trees, elevation changes, abundant water hazards, sand bunkers, tree lined fairways, and heather lined fairways provide for a challenging and interesting layout. I've seen deer, fox and coyote on the course over the couple seasons I've played there. In general the course is always in very playable condition. The personable and friendly course management team does a good job with the resources they have. I would hope for some improvements to cart paths and tee boxes in the relatively near future as they are beginning to show their age.

Intriguing course, poor service
Went as a foursome for an 08:40 tee time. There was a threesome one hole in front of us and a threesome who showed up behind us. At hole seven, the course manager drives up to tell us we are golfing "way too slow" and "the group ahead of you is now TWO holes ahead." This was repeated three or four times before he left to direct the threesome behind us to skip hole eight so they can pass us, when we planned to sit back and let them do so anyway at the turn. It should be no surprise that groups of three move faster than groups of four, and both groups were curious as to why it was such a concern of the manager. The course itself is challenging and has a lot of nice features, but being hounded for not keeping up with smaller groups made the experience less enjoyable.
